-
2025-12-27 15:10:03
-
2025-12-27 15:14:02
-
2025-12-27 15:15:02
- JavaScript模块化是什么_它如何组织代码
- JavaScript模块化是ES6起原生支持的代码组织范式,通过import/export实现作用域隔离与显式依赖,形成可静态分析的模块树,并支持tree-shaking与按需加载。
-
724
-
2025-12-27 15:27:08
-
2025-12-27 15:41:02
- JavaScript如何改变网页的交互性?
- JavaScript通过监听用户操作、动态修改DOM、控制样式动画及异步通信,实现无需刷新的响应式交互。例如用addEventListener处理点击/输入/滚动,innerHTML更新内容,classList切换样式,fetch获取数据,localStorage持久化偏好,确保操作有反馈、变化可预期。
-
828
-
2025-12-27 15:57:22
- Javascript的生成器函数是什么_如何用于异步编程?
- 生成器函数是用function*声明的特殊函数,调用后返回迭代器对象,通过next()暂停/恢复执行并yield值;可配合Promise和执行器模拟async/await风格异步流程,但现已被原生async/await取代,多用于自定义迭代或框架底层(如Redux-Saga)。
-
443
-
2025-12-27 16:01:02
-
2025-12-27 16:01:42
-
2025-12-27 16:16:04
-
2025-12-27 16:17:37
- JavaScript数据类型有哪些以及如何检测?
- JavaScript有7种原始类型(string、number、boolean、null、undefined、symbol、bigint)和1种引用类型,检测需综合typeof、instanceof、Object.prototype.toString.call()及专用方法如Array.isArray()。
-
368